THE NEW “ BABY VENDER”
Greatest Coin Machine Since the Famous “Liberty Bell”
A BSO LU TELY LE G A L and can be operated in all classes of stores
anywhere with 300% to 500% profit. Set on the counter as a penny
machine, it still
ta k es nickels,
d im e s
and
quarters, a n d
when the reels
stop at a for­
tune d e s i g -
nated on the
fo r tu n e card,
the storekeeper
may pay re­
wards accord­
ingly. Can be
operated with
display JACK
POT, or can be
changed instan­
taneously to
B A L L GUM,
for closed ter­
ritory. So si­
lent you can­
n o t h e a r it
run! Absolute­
ly clog-proof.
Size, 12 Vfc x 9 ]/2 inches. Weight, 22 pounds.
SPECIAL FEATURE FOR OPERATORS
Handling a Number of Machines
Two cash boxes. The storekeeper has access to his profits at all
times, while the operator’s profit is under separate lock and key.
A patented coin divider automatically divides up the coins on a per­
centage basis, putting in each cash box the correct amount. This
type of machine would be impracticable without this exclusive fea­
ture— no other machine has i t !
